Law on ensuring coal access and price stabilisation
…aims at increasing the coal supply in the country and thus induce price reductions. It defines a guaranteed price for coal and compensation for authorized intermediaries. The price is set at PLN 996.60 gross per 3 tonnes of coal per household. Compensation for authorized brokers will amount to PLN 1 073 / tonne. Entities that decide to cooperate in the program will be required to register, which is expected to guarantee that coal will be transferred to individual recipients at the price indicated in the law.In addition, households have the opportunity to apply for a coal affordability support allowance.

Rural Electrification Program
The Government of Costa Rica introduced the Rural Electrification Programme in 2024 to improve electricity access and affordability in underserved regions. The initiative includes public investment of approximately CRC 900 million by the Costa Rican Electricity Institute (ICE) and the Rural Development Institute (INDER) to extend electricity infrastructure and connect previously unserved households, particularly in rural communities in southern Costa Rica.

Powering Australia - First Nations Community Microgrid Programme
The Australian Renewable Energy Agency (ARENA) launched the First Nations Community Microgrids Programme, aiming to develop and deploy microgrids across First Nations communities, to increase access to cheaper, cleaner and more reliable energy. In its October's 2022-23 budget, the federal government allocated AUD 83.8 million over four years to improve energy security and affordability for these communities.
